Wildhunt

   Genre: 2D Platformer
   Release Date: 07/04/06
   Players: 1
   Size: 1,145kb


The age has come where animals finally dominate the world ??? humans are becoming close to extinction. The few remaining humans are forced to hunt down any and every beast that crosses their path. Guide Barabbas through the wild in order to kill the leaders of the animal kingdom - the bears.

The human race is not yet doomed, hunt down as many beasts as you can ??? and maybe you will be remembered as the worlds finest WildHunter.

Tip: Make sure to eat fruit, or else you will faint!

Anyways, this game is fun, but a little C&C:

1) the screen is too small, it's hard for me to see what's going on, as well as my ammo, so sometimes I do'nt notice when that one gun runs out. You should allow the player to enter full screen.
2) There should be some way to look down, seeing as we have to jump blindly into some places where there are animals, which can result in getting hurt, which is frusturating.

However, regardless, this game is addictive and fun, and I still love the graphics.
